William McGarvey "Bullet Bill" Dudley was a professional football player in the National Football League for the Pittsburgh Steelers, Detroit Lions, and Washington.

He was in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 1966 and the Virginia Sports Hall of Fame in 1972.

Dudley passed away on February 4, 2010 at the age of 88 in Lynchburg, Virginia.
